#49838d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#49838d is composed of 28.6% red, 51.4%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.2% cyan, 7.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 188.8 degrees, a saturation of 31.8% and a lightness of 42%. #49838d color hex could be obtained by blending #92ffff with #00071b.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

● #49838d color description : Dark moderate cyan.
#49838d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#49838d has RGB values of R:73, G:131,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.07,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 4817805.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060b0c is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6c6c is the less saturated color, while #07b1cf is the most saturated one.
